Revolutionizing Legal Access: Meet the Women Behind LexConnect

Two women lawyers are changing the legal landscape by providing online services. Sujata Lodhia and Nazia Ali, Principal Partners at Lex Connect Legal and Co-Founders of Lex Connect (Fiji) Pte Limited, have introduced an innovative legal tech platform known as LexConnect.

LexConnect serves as an access hub, enabling users to utilize self-service legal tools. The platform features a collection of ready-made legal templates and resources that have been designed by lawyers and can be accessed at any time.

This platform streamlines compliance processes, enhances productivity, and allows companies to concentrate on growth instead of administrative tasks, all at significantly lower costs than traditional methods.

Since its launch in June, the website www.lexconnectfiji.com has become a leading resource for legal insights and tools in Oceania, specifically targeting Fiji’s legal environment.

The platform offers a self-help legal tool and a library that includes:

– Comprehensive legal content and guides
– Ready-made templates for contracts and legal documents
– Current information on business-related legal topics at reasonable rates

Users can find various documents on the site, including templates for employment contracts, leases, confidentiality agreements, partnership agreements, wills, and policy checklists, among others. It also covers vital legal and compliance information across several areas, including immigration law, family law, business registration, commercial contracts, employment law, and more.

The founders stress the benefits of this service, stating, “Our goal is to make legal services easily accessible and affordable, allowing businesses to save time and money while ensuring compliance in a constantly changing business environment. People should feel empowered to manage straightforward legal tasks themselves, but it’s essential they rely on verified, professionally developed information rather than untrustworthy online sources. Our documents, crafted by qualified lawyers, provide reliable guidance,” they explained.

The website offers several subscription plans:

– **Basic Plan**: A free plan providing access to three documents that can be downloaded in Word format, such as a lease agreement and a sample will.

– **Essential Plan ($149/month)**: This includes unlimited access to all content and documents on the platform, designed for users seeking a self-help tool without needing further legal consultation.

– **Startup Plan ($549/month)**: This popular plan includes limited free access to lawyers for monthly consultations and immediate assistance for quick legal questions via chat or calls.

– **Business Plan ($999/month)**: This plan offers 24/7 live chat with lawyers, unlimited consultations, and the opportunity for regular in-person sessions to ensure businesses stay compliant daily.

Plans are underway to implement an AI chatbot on the website, along with availability on the Apple Store and Google Play Store. “Utilizing our platform for document access is far more cost-effective than paying thousands for expert assistance for each document,” noted Ms. Lodhia, adding that all information and templates are localized and routinely updated to align with the latest laws in Fiji. “We’ve simplified the language for better understanding,” she said.

Ms. Ali added, “Our long-term objective is to broaden our platform’s content to encompass relevant jurisdictions in other South Pacific countries. We will continue to expand the range of topics and documents available as we progress.”
